Porcelain Pavers Installation in Fairfield County, CT
Porcelain pavers installation is a popular choice for enhancing outdoor spaces such as patios, walkways, pool decks, and courtyards. These pavers are crafted from durable porcelain material, offering a sleek, modern appearance with a variety of colors, textures, and sizes to complement different design styles. Property owners often choose porcelain pavers for their resistance to staining, fading, and moisture, making them suitable for both residential and commercial projects that require a long-lasting and low-maintenance surface.
Before requesting porcelain pavers installation, homeowners should consider factors such as the intended use of the area, drainage requirements, and the overall aesthetic they wish to achieve. It’s important to understand the different installation methods, surface preparation needs, and the compatibility of porcelain with existing landscaping or structures. Proper planning ensures the installation process results in a stable, even surface that enhances the property's appearance and functionality.

Porcelain Pavers Installation Questions
What are porcelain pavers? Porcelain pavers are durable, slip-resistant tiles made from dense clay material, ideal for outdoor surfaces like patios and walkways.
How are porcelain pavers installed? Installation involves preparing the surface, laying a level base, and setting the pavers with proper spacing and adhesive for a stable, even finish.
What types of outdoor projects use porcelain pavers? They are commonly used for patios, pool decks, walkways, and outdoor entertaining areas due to their durability and low maintenance.
Are porcelain pavers su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, porcelain pavers are designed to withstand heavy foot traffic and exposure to the elements without significant wear.
